slp1323 Posted July 21, 2014 Author #51 Share Posted July 21, 2014 Here's a run down on the entertainment we had on the Jewel. Cruise Director, Dennis Charles and Head of Entertainment, Elvis were both great! We had a lot of fun with them and they were everywhere. They did a great job making sure everyone was happy and having fun. There was always something to do each evening. Day 1: Coral Theater: Louis Johnson-Comedy Day 2: Coral Theater Production Show "West End to Broadway" Day 3: Coral Theater: Kenny James Vortex: 80's and 90's party Day 4: Coral Theater: "City of Dreams" Centrum: 50's and 60's Rock and Roll Party Day 5: Coral Theater: Ronn Lucas-must see Centrum: 70's Party Late Night: Quest Game Day 6: Coral Theater: Love and Marriage Game Show (Late night in Aruba so less was going on) Day 7: Coral Theater: Farewell Variety Show There was also Adult Karaoke each evening that was super fun. Great Latin Trio, Mambo Callente, played in various places on the ship and always had a crowd. Very good! Piano player, Kelly Goodrich, in the Schooner Bar. Very fun! There were at least 6 other groups playing onboard that were good as well. The Centrum was the place to be before and after dinner.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
slp1323 Posted July 21, 2014 Author #52 Share Posted July 21, 2014 Theregodavis: We were in 9654 (starboard side) and I'll try to remember as best as I can how we were docked on our itinerary. St. Thomas: (pulled in) View of dock, shopping, mountains, and Senior Frogs St. Kitts: (back in) View of bay, mountains, part of town Curacao: (pulled in) Ocean view Aruba: (pulled in) View of ocean and sand bar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
